A piano has 88 keys; 36 are black and the rest are white. Which of the following would be the ratio of black keys to white keys on the piano?

w = white keys
b = black keys

w + b = 88

We know the number of black keys, it is 36

w + 36 = 88

w + 36 - 36 = 88 - 36

w = 52

So, the number of white keys is 52.

Now, we can write the ratio.

It would be :

b : w

36 : 52

Let's simplify . . .

They are both divisible by 4:

36/4 : 52/4

Simplifies to . . .

9 : 13

So, the ratio is 9 black keys: 13 white keys.

Final Answer: 9 black keys : 13 white keys
